#967d1d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#967d1d is composed of 58.8% red, 49%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16.7% magenta, 80.7%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 47.6 degrees, a saturation of 67.6% and a lightness of 35.1%. #967d1d color hex could be obtained by blending #fffa3a with #2d0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

● #967d1d color description : Dark yellow [Olive tone].
#967d1d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#967d1d has RGB values of R:150, G:125,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.17, Y:0.81,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 9862429.
